Sánchez-Villegas A, Toledo E, de Irala J et al. Fast-food and commercial baked goods consumption and the risk of depression. Public Health Nutrition, March 2012, 15: pp 424-432.

Put that in Google, this is the study all the stories are based on. There is also a good analysis of this study on nhs choices. Also easy to find VIA Google.
 
Very interesting! I wonder about the causality though, does eating fast food make you more likely to be depressed? Does being depressed make you more likely to eat fast food? Perhaps something is causing both. Perhaps being overweight means that you are more likely to both eat fast food and be depressed!!! Thanks A Level in psychology, now i don't know what to think!
